Nevertheless, existing instance-level causal pairs suffer severe generalization deficits on low-frequency long-tail and unseen event combinations. To address this limitation, this work proposes Abstract Event Causal Rule (AECR), a novel relation-level causal abstraction paradigm that transforms concrete cause-effect pairs into generalized abstract causal logic while retaining their intrinsic causal relationships.
